Besides doing graduation portrait session at our studio and on location, we are the official photography studio for Bambi Day Care Center and Red Lion Elementary School, where we cover portraits, candid photos and events throughout the year and graduations in May. So, these past months were busy ones for us. While child photography is definitely one of my favorites, graduation portraiture is also one of the most challenging events of the year. Just imagine setting up a group of 25 two-year olds for a perfect shot! How about five or six groups like that? For individual portraits we could definitely get away with a lot less variety in posing, but I am a perfectionist and I refuse to limit the parents to one or two photos. So, we usually end up with 10-12 images per child, plus couple of enhancements and a collage. I also try to include a few shots with siblings and even best friends. It is in essence a mini photo session for each child. So it may be a little over the top, but the parents love it and the kids seem to have fun too!
